Cliff Road Torbay

5 star(s) from 1 votes
Torbay, ,New Zealand
Cliff Road Torbay Cliff Road Torbay is one of the popular Local Business located in ,Torbay listed under Place in Torbay ,

Contact Details & Working Hours

Map of Cliff Road Torbay